Communications
When a crisis hits, phone networks and the internet are often the first things to fail. Satellite messengers, two-way radios, and emergency weather radios let you send messages, get updates, and coordinate with your group without any infrastructure.
You stay connected when the internet and cell networks go down.

Yaesu FT-891 HF All-Band Mobile Radio
Yaesu
100-watt HF transceiver covering all amateur bands from 1.8 to 54 MHz. In the right conditions, a single transmission reaches the other side of the world without any infrastructure. Supports voice, Morse code, and digital modes. 12V DC powered — runs directly from a car battery or power station.
Safety Index
The most powerful communication tool in the catalog — can reach relief networks, foreign contacts, and Winlink email gateways across 1,000+ miles with a simple wire antenna. Requires a General or Amateur Extra ham license. Connect to a laptop with a SignaLink USB (COM-014) to enable digital email over radio.

Tigertronics SignaLink USB Digital Interface
Tigertronics
USB sound card interface that connects any ham radio to a laptop for digital mode operation. Enables Winlink — a worldwide amateur radio email network that delivers messages via shortwave with no internet. Also supports JS8Call (store-and-forward messaging) and APRS position reporting.
Safety Index
Pair with the Yaesu FT-891 (COM-012) and a laptop with Winlink Express installed. Winlink can pass email-style messages through a relay network even when the entire internet is down. One of the most underrated grid-down tools in the catalog.

Comet CHA-250B HF Broadband Antenna
Comet Antenna
Broadband vertical antenna covering 3.5–57 MHz — the full shortwave and HF amateur band range — with no manual tuning required. 8.5 meters tall. No ground plane or radials needed. Handles up to 200 watts. Direct 50-ohm coax connection to any HF transceiver.
Safety Index
The missing antenna for the Yaesu FT-891 (COM-012). Without a proper antenna, HF radio range is limited to a few miles. With this antenna erected, the FT-891 can reach the entire continental US and beyond on a single transmission.
